It’s the Same Old Wine, Same old Bottle, John Mahama continues to ignore his kinsmen in Gonjaland.

On the 5th of February, 2023, news about the no return of our revered King and Overlord after visiting the farm went viral after proper rituals, customs, and traditions were followed to befit such an announcement. The Gonja Kingdom, its friends and family, and Ghana at large mourned and honored a king who preached and practiced peace in his days as Yagbonwura, Professor Tuntumba Boressah Sulemana Jakpa I, at the Royal Jakpa Palace, the seat of Gonjaland, he was laid to rest at the Royal Museleum in Mankuma in the Bole District.

The land (Gonja) has produced industrious and brainy fine Ladies and Gentlemen who with the kindest of history will deserve praise for their various contributions to nation-building from Academia, Politics, Chieftaincy, and Human Development endeavors.

When it matters most in times like these; mourning and celebrating our King, one of the best respect and honor we can do for not only the late King but the land is to see all our kinsmen who have or had the rare privilege to serve at the pinnacle of political governance in Ghana pay their last respect and associate with the people, to say the least.

It’s a bizarre, unfortunate, and most dishonorable to think that a former President who is a son of the Yagbonwura and of the land will desert his King and his kinsmen. The political party he represents is very good in flimsy excuses, wait for it, but let me dare put it to them that yesterday, the 7th-day adu’a is the body and soul of what we call the ‘The Funeral of the late King’. Why did John Mahama fail to show up? Where is the respect? Where is the commitment as a son of the land?

Our senior brother and Uncle, former President Mahama continue to show gross disrespect to Gonjaland Chieftaincy and its entirety. Why has he refused to change a new face towards his kinsmen? He pretended the people did not need an Administrative Region when he was President, how do you feel, now that a brother from far away land has granted that request you refused your people?

What wrong did the people of Kegbanye do in showing utmost faith and trust in one of their own, only to rise to the top and renege on his responsibility towards them? We thought good lessons were learned the hard way after losing two consecutive elections to President Akufo-Addo, how wrong we can ever be that you are still who you were.

Respectfully former President John Mahama, these are concrete facts from your kinsmen;

1. You failed in the Savannah Region to undertake any major intervention project of your own from start to finish throughout your stay as President, you could only supervise the shoddy execution and completion of the Kuffuor – Mills combined administrations Fulfulso-Damongo-Sawla AfDB Road project.

2. It’s even more shameful when your party claims part of the money meant for that project was been used for the Daboya-Busunu Road which was never delivered and no pesewa was paid to the contractor who happens to be your blood brother.

3. You forsake Gonjaland in many ceremonial events, at best you engage in deceitful delegation tactics to save your face. E.g the 7 days adu’a of our late King.

4. You continuously think Gonjaland can still be used and dumped by you for your selfish political interest. Our loyalty is now in exchange for development and deliverables.

5. President Akufo-Addo has visited the Yagbonwura and his kingdom more often and granted the ancestral wish of a Region to the people. The last respect of H.E President Akufo-Addo to the Jakpa palace yesterday is about the 10th time He has visited. This is a record our own brother would struggle to half.

6. We are not ready to stagnate our development nor are we ready to promote the deliberate disregard for us by our biological brother.

It’s correct to say that it’s not all blood that is thicker than water.
